Welcome to Golden Bay Acres, where legends are created. We have been an integral part of the horse simulation world for many years, starting out in 1996 with a small band of Arabians. From there our knowledge, experience, and skill grew. We now house over 100 purebred Arabian horses of many different colourful genetic backgrounds. We have since discovered that our fondness primarily lies within the Polish breeding type of the Arabian horse. That's not to say that we don't appreciate and respect all of the different breeding types; but the Polish horses happen to be our soft spot. With that being said, you may have heard of our herd sire, and star G Achilles. He's a terrific competitor and has been siring champion after champion every year.

I get asked this question a lot. Where did the name come from? Golden Bay Acres, the name in itself has a lot of heritage behind it. I'm a French Canadian originally from Prince George, BC; but my heritage on my father's side is Finnish. My father's family anglicized their last name when they emigrated from Finland to Canada. They changed it from Kuhltahlatie (I'm not entirely sure of the spelling, as there isn't much record of it at all) to "Bay." The reason they changed it to Bay was because their original last name meant "Golden Bay." So, there you have it, that's how GBA got it's name.
